How Does Duromine Work
How Does Duromine Work is a common query for patients exploring appetite suppressants. This medication acts on central nervous system pathways to reduce hunger by influencing certain neurotransmitters and satiety signals. Clinicians typically prescribe it as part of a broader weight management strategy that includes diet, physical activity, and behavioural support. Patients should be aware of potential side effects such as raised blood pressure, insomnia, or dry mouth, and must follow medical guidance regarding duration and monitoring. Regular check ins are important to assess effectiveness and safety over time.
